China Crisis

Starting as politically charged post punks before discovering a commercially successful synth-pop sound; China Crisis are the sound of alternative 80’s.


The band currently includes founding members Gary Daly (vocals, synths) and Eddie Lundon (guitars, vocals).


They have released seven studio albums, including Difficult Shapes & Passive Rhythms, Some People Think It's Fun to Entertain (1982), Working with Fire and Steel – Possible Pop Songs Volume Two (1983), Flaunt the Imperfection (1985), What Price Paradise (1986), Diary of a Hollow Horse (1989), Warped by Success (1994) and Autumn in the Neighbourhood (2015).
